Trenching Service in Salt Lake City, UT
Trenching services involve digging narrow, deep channels into the ground to install or repair underground utilities, such as water lines, sewer pipes, electrical cables, or irrigation systems. This work is essential for projects that require precise placement of underground infrastructure, whether for new construction, upgrades, or repairs. Property owners typically request trenching when planning to extend utility lines, replace aging pipes, or install drainage systems, ensuring that these installations are done safely and efficiently.
Before requesting trenching services, property owners should consider the location and scope of their project, including the depth and length of trenches needed. It’s also helpful to understand any underground obstacles, such as existing utilities or tree roots, that could affect excavation. Clarifying the purpose of the trenching and any specific site conditions can help ensure the work is tailored to meet project requirements effectively.

Common Trenching Service Jobs
Utility installation - trenching for underground electrical, water, or gas lines to ensure safe and efficient service.
Drainage solutions - creating trenches to improve yard drainage and prevent water pooling around the property.
Foundation work - excavating trenches for foundation footings or basement walls to support building stability.
Irrigation systems - trenching for installing sprinkler lines and underground watering systems.
Fence installation - digging trenches to set fence posts securely into the ground.
Landscape improvements - trenching for planting beds, retaining walls, or other landscape features.
